Understanding Cracked Windows

Fractures can vary from little, hairline fractures to big, spiderweb-like breaks. Understanding the kind of crack is vital for figuring out the appropriate repair technique.

Kinds of Cracks

Type of CrackDescriptionRepair Method
Hairline CracksVery little and frequently barely noticeableDo it yourself repair utilizing adhesive
Surface CracksMore pronounced cracks, can be felt by touchDo it yourself with resin or patching substance
Deep CracksFractures that permeate through multiple layers of glassReplacement is normally required
Thermal CracksArise from temperature variationsRe-sealing or full replacement

DIY Repair Methods

For small fractures, DIY repair can be effective and cost-efficient. Below are some common approaches:

1. upvc window repair Epoxy or Resin Repair

Products Needed:

Actions:

  1. Clean the location around the crack with a cloth.
  2. Mix the epoxy or resin according to the manufacturer's guidelines.
  3. Use the mixture to the crack, ensuring it fills the whole space.
  4. Use a razor blade to remove excess product, guaranteeing a smooth surface.
  5. Enable it to treat as per manufacturer's assistance.

2. Window Film Application

Products Needed:

Actions:

  1. Measure the location around the crack and cut a piece of film a little larger than the crack.
  2. Clean the surface area thoroughly.
  3. Peel the backing and apply the movie over the crack.
  4. Use a squeegee to press it strongly onto the glass and eliminate any air bubbles.

Expense of Cracked Window Repair

Repair costs differ significantly depending upon the crack type, window style, and materials utilized. Below is a table detailing approximated costs for various repair types.

Repair TypeApproximated Cost (GBP)Notes
Hairline Crack Repair₤ 20 - ₤ 50DIY materials can minimize costs
Surface Crack Repair₤ 50 - ₤ 150Depends on products used
Deep Crack Replacement₤ 200 - ₤ 600Extremely variable based on window type
Thermal Crack Repair₤ 300 - ₤ 800 (for double panes)Often requires total replacement

Keep in mind: These costs are quotes and can vary by place and service suppliers.


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How can I inform if a crack is repairable?

Typically, hairline and surface fractures are repairable, while deep fractures or those that compromise the structural integrity of the glass might require complete replacement.

2. Can I still use a cracked window?

While you can utilize a cracked window, it's recommended to address the issue quickly to avoid additional damage and energy loss.

3. How do I avoid future fractures?

Routine upkeep, such as making sure proper sealing and using window treatments to reduce temperature variations, can help avoid future fractures.

4. Is it worth it to repair a cracked window?

This depends upon the crack size, place, and type of window. For minor cracks, repair is typically cost-effective, while comprehensive damage might require replacement.

5. How long can I wait to get a cracked window repaired?

It is suggested to repair fractures as quickly as possible to avoid worsening conditions.
